Job Description
Job Title: Marketing Insights Executive Role Summary: Provide dynamic marketing support within the Speciality Cluster, creating and distributing content, conducting research, client communications, and event coordination across digital and print channels. Expectations: Deliver high‑quality, brand‑aligned marketing materials, manage multiple deadlines, collaborate with senior leaders, and deepen product/industry knowledge. Key Responsibilities: - Produce weekly and monthly retail updates for internal and external audiences. - Research customer insights and prepare material for meetings and tender pitches. - Design, write, and publish marketing content, including presentations, social media posts, and print collateral. - Organize and host events supporting new business opportunities and assist in drafting content for Town Hall meetings. - Liaise with marketing, sales, and senior leadership to align messaging and projects. - Ensure brand consistency across all communications and platforms. - Manage concurrent projects, prioritizing conflicting priorities and deadlines. Required Skills: - Strong written and verbal communication; confident presenter to senior management. - Content creation for presentations, written copy, social media, and basic print design. - Excellent organisational skills, ability to multitask and meet tight deadlines. - Knowledge of Point‑of‑Sale, industrial or packaging products (preferred); FMCG experience acceptable. - Familiarity with consumer insights and market research (desirable). - Computer literate; proficient in Microsoft Office and basic design tools. - Proactive, positive attitude; works independently yet builds strong stakeholder relationships. Required Education & Certifications: -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Communications, Business Administration or a related field (preferred). ---
